Tom Cruise landed in a helicopter in a family camp and offered them a trip

Imagine Tom Cruise landing from the sky in the back garden, literally. A UK family was taken by surprise when the actor landed in a helicopter at his camp, and then let them go for a walk.

Cruise is in Europe filming the latest film “Mission: Impossible” and was supposed to shoot in Birmingham, UK. The nearby airport was closed and Cruise, which was traveling by helicopter, needed a place to land, BBC News reports.

Alison Webb was asked if her field in nearby Warwickshire could be used to land a helicopter for an “unnamed VIP” late, she told BBC News.

When the helicopter landed, none other than Tom Cruise came out.

“I thought it would be great for the kids to see the helicopter land in the garden,” Webb said. “He [Tom Cruise] it basically came and went and it was like, wow. “

Webb said Cruise immediately approached his children and “hit” them to greet them and thank them. “Then he said that if the kids would like to be able to get on the helicopter,” he said.

Cruise allowed the kids for a walk while going to a meeting. “It turned out to be an amazing day,” Webb said. “It was surreal. I still can’t believe it happened.”

Cruise has I spent a lot of time in Europe in recent months. According to Reuters, production of the seventh “Mission: Impossible” closed in February 2020 while filming in Italy. Filming resumed in September and moved to London in December.

The film, by Paramount Pictures (a division of ViacomCBS), was scheduled for release in November 2021, but was released on May 27, 2022, according to Variety.

The cruise has been seen several times during his stay in Europe. Dozens in Birmingham have captured photographs of the actor filming at Grand Central Mall, BBC News reports. Part of the center is closed to the public until Wednesday this week as filming takes place.

On Saturday, a cruise was also seen at a local Indian restaurant. After ordering two plates of tikka masala chicken from Asha’s, locals began calling him “Two Tikkas Tom,” BBC News reports.

Some speculated if it was really Cruise, but Nouman Farooqu, the restaurant’s general manager, told BBC News it was “100%” him. He came with a group of five and ordered dishes to share, and then ordered seconds, Farooqu said. The restaurant also posted photos of Cruise with staff members on Facebookl.
